Certain smart features of your Nissan Intelligent Key fob can protect you from getting locked out. Sensors in your car can tell whether the fob is in the car's cabin or trunk. It will send an audio alert and a vibration to the fob so that you be aware that it was left in the vehicle. Certain models come with a physical key blade that you can use if the battery of your fob dies or something else goes wrong. On the Rogue model, for instance you can access a hidden key by flipping the release tab on the back of the fob. This is only possible in the range of sensors for your Nissan.
